picture of Brayden Belford
null

132 lbs Placement Matches (16 Team) - Dawson Johnson, Wisconsin vs Brayden Belford, Oklahoma Red

Jun 16, 2023

132 lbs Placement Matches (16 Team) - Dawson Johnson, Wisconsin vs Brayden Belford, Oklahoma Red